BOATING FATALITY.
FOUR LIVES LOST. (Press Association.J ROTORUA, November 23: About four o'clock yesterday afternoon a boating accident occurred on Lake Rotorua whereby four lives were lost. A party of seven were returning jn a.sailing boat from Mokoia Island, when a gust capsized the craft. The four occupants sank very shortly. Herbert Webb, 40, plumber, his wife about 35, his daughter Phyllis 13 and Moses Edmonston 39, a carpenter lost their lives. The other occupants clung to the boat until rescued. One of them, Ridley was greatly exhausted. Only Edmondston's body has been recovered so far. Webb leaves two sons 10 and 11 respectively. Edmonston leaves a widow but no children.
